**Ticket: Vault locked during replica-lag alarm**

Heads up for the sync — the Quillbase read-replica lag alarm fired last night and the Hollowgate vault auto-locked before anyone could grab the failover creds. Replica's caught up now, but the vault's still sealed. To reopen it, use the recovery passphrase below.

unlock words, kafog-tajof: ulador-ulaael-kasvan

Hi team,

Before I hand off the 3.2 release, please note the humidity sensor drift reported on Verdana controllers in the Elmbrook trial site. Drift exceeds 4% after roughly ten days of continuous operation; firmware 3.2.1 adds an automatic recalibration cycle every 72 hours. Support should advise growers to install 3.2.1 and trigger a manual recalibration once. The hotfix bundle must be verified before distribution, so I'm including the signing key used for the 3.2.1 packages below.

release key, fahof-yagap: bky3_m5d

**Ticket: Drift detected on Pellcrest autoscaler**

During the quarterly audit we found the queue-depth autoscaler on the Marrowline ingest tier running values that diverge from the approved baseline committed in the Harkow repo. The scale-up threshold and cooldown were changed manually in June without review. Please assess exposure before we reconcile. The live values observed on the node are listed below.

deployment values, tajeg-yahaf:
[lamvan]
team = kelmir
access_code = ac_205d2b
host = lamvan.olvarqstack.corp
port = 9200
owner = fraion.giliel
peer = rusath.kelvinet.internal

Hey Priva,

Quick heads-up before Friday's DR drill for the Inkmill markdown pipeline: we'll restore the renderer config from the cold backup, so you'll need the escrow credentials handy. Grab a coffee first — the restore takes a while. For the sealed vault copy, the recovery passphrase is below.

recovery phrase for kahop-kahap: istys-novdor-joreth-silir-eliys